From fb286f0257f21bb91674fb6de58b7675dd1ac6ed Mon Sep 17 00:00:00 2001 From: birgernass Date: Fri, 7 Feb 2025 19:48:53 +0200 Subject: [PATCH] fix(crnl): fix nitro modules android template --- .../templates/native-common/android/build.gradle | 2 +- .../nitro/{%- project.package_dir %}/{%- project.name %}.kt | 2 +- 2 files changed, 2 insertions(+), 2 deletions(-) diff --git a/packages/create-react-native-library/templates/native-common/android/build.gradle b/packages/create-react-native-library/templates/native-common/android/build.gradle index 6e7b4d135..e7a27f7c8 100644 --- a/packages/create-react-native-library/templates/native-common/android/build.gradle +++ b/packages/create-react-native-library/templates/native-common/android/build.gradle @@ -15,7 +15,7 @@ buildscript { } } -<% if (project.cpp) { -%> +<% if (project.cpp || project.moduleConfig === 'nitro-modules') { -%> def reactNativeArchitectures() { def value = rootProject.getProperties().get("reactNativeArchitectures") return value ? value.split(",") : ["armeabi-v7a", "x86", "x86_64", "arm64-v8a"] diff --git a/packages/create-react-native-library/templates/nitro-module/android/src/main/java/com/margelo/nitro/{%- project.package_dir %}/{%- project.name %}.kt b/packages/create-react-native-library/templates/nitro-module/android/src/main/java/com/margelo/nitro/{%- project.package_dir %}/{%- project.name %}.kt index f1ecf3743..099b89ade 100644 --- a/packages/create-react-native-library/templates/nitro-module/android/src/main/java/com/margelo/nitro/{%- project.package_dir %}/{%- project.name %}.kt +++ b/packages/create-react-native-library/templates/nitro-module/android/src/main/java/com/margelo/nitro/{%- project.package_dir %}/{%- project.name %}.kt @@ -1,7 +1,7 @@ package com.margelo.nitro.<%- project.package %> @DoNotStrip -class CrnlNitro : Hybrid<%- project.name %>Spec() { +class <%- project.name %> : Hybrid<%- project.name %>Spec() { override fun multiply(a: Double, b: Double): Double { return a * b }